What is Chitosan in Crop Protection Systems?
Chitosan is a cationic biopolymer derived from chitin, widely used in agriculture as:
- a plant defense elicitor
- a natural antimicrobial agent
- a biostimulant for crop resilience
It is recognized for its biodegradability, non-toxicity, and compatibility with sustainable farming systems.
Unlike traditional pesticides, chitosan functions as a plant signaling molecule, triggering internal defense mechanisms instead of external chemical control.
Scientific Mechanism of Plant Defense Activation
1. Induced Systemic Resistance (ISR Activation)
Chitosan acts as an elicitor, triggering plant immune signaling pathways (pattern-triggered immunity).
This leads to:
- activation of defense genes
- production of phytoalexins
- strengthening of plant cell walls
Plants become more resistant to pathogens without relying on chemical pesticides.
2. Enzyme Activation and Defense Compounds
Chitosan stimulates defense-related enzymes such as:
- chitinase
- peroxidase
- polyphenol oxidase
These enzymes help plants fight fungal and bacterial infections and enhance overall resistance.
3. Antimicrobial Action
Chitosan has broad-spectrum antimicrobial properties, helping:
- inhibit fungal pathogens
- reduce bacterial infections
- control post-harvest diseases
4. Antioxidant and Stress Response Activation
Chitosan enhances antioxidant enzyme activity, improving plant tolerance to:
- drought
- salinity
- temperature stress
This directly supports crop survival and yield stability.
5. Structural Defense Enhancement
Chitosan increases lignin formation and strengthens plant tissues, creating a physical barrier against pathogen penetration.

Chitosan Derivatives for Crop Protection
Different derivatives enhance specific applications:
Chitosan Oligosaccharide (COS)
- rapid absorption
- strong immune activation

Quaternary Chitosan
- enhanced antimicrobial properties
- used in advanced coatings and sprays
Carboxymethyl Chitosan
- improved solubility
- used in soil and hydrogel systems
Alginate Oligosaccharide (AOS)
- enhances plant metabolism and stress resistance
